Program Overview – PEO IWS 5
Leidos supports the U.S. Navy’s PEO IWS 5 program by modernizing shipboard sonar systems through the removal of legacy equipment and installation of the AN/SQQ-89(V)15 Anti-Submarine Warfare system. The program includes logistics support, system installation and testing, quality assurance, and training of Navy personnel to operate and maintain the upgraded systems, ensuring enhanced fleet readiness and undersea warfare capability.
